In a hybrid vehicle in which an intermittent drive mode can be implemented, the timing of switching to the intermittent drive mode is optimized, and fuel consumption of an internal combustion engine is suppressed. A hybrid vehicle travel state control device (100) is configured such that a travel mode can be selected from an EV travel mode in which only power from a rotating electrical machine is caused to act on a drive wheel, and an HV travel mode in which the power from the rotating electrical machine and power from the internal combustion engine are caused to act on the drive wheel in a cooperative manner. In the HV travel mode, the intermittent drive mode in which accelerating travel and coasting travel are repeated by intermittently driving the drive wheel can be selected. During a steady travel in the EV travel mode, in response to a demand for the intermittent drive mode, the hybrid vehicle travel state control device (100) switches the EV travel mode to the intermittent drive mode in accordance with the result of comparison of the amount of electricity stored in an electricity storage means and a convergence value of the stored amount of electricity in a case in which the intermittent drive mode is selected.
